Who is Vanguard owned by?

Vanguard is owned by the funds managed by the company and is therefore owned by its customers. Vanguard offers two classes of most of its funds: investor shares and admiral shares.

Who is bigger Vanguard or BlackRock?

BlackRock manages nearly $10 trillion in investments. Vanguard has $8 trillion, and State Street has $4 trillion. Their combined $22 trillion in managed assets is the equivalent of more than half of the combined value of all shares for companies in the S&P 500 (about $38 trillion). Their power is expected to grow.

How does Vanguard investment work?

Vanguard index funds use a passively managed index-sampling strategy to track a benchmark index. The type of benchmark depends on the asset type for the fund. Vanguard then charges expense ratios for the management of the index fund. Vanguard funds are known for having the lowest expense ratios in the industry.

How is Vanguard taxed?

Long-term capital gains are gains on investments you owned for more than 1 year. They're subject to a 0%, 15%, or 20% tax rate, depending on your level of taxable income. Short-term capital gains are gains on investments you owned 1 year or less and are taxed at your ordinary income tax rate.

How does Vanguard make money?

How does Vanguard make money? Vanguard operateds on the fund expenses, which are subtracted from the funds each day. Vanguard operates "at cost" (no profit), so that's why their expense ratios are so much lower than other companies.

What company owns the most stock?

One of either Blackrock, Vanguard, or State Street is the largest shareholder in 88% of S&P 500 companies. They are the three largest owners of most DOW 30 companies. Overall, institutional investors (which may offer both active and passive funds) own 80% of all stock in the S&P 500.
